I remember seeing something about it, but did a few searches and cannot find anything for some reason. The title says it all, but to reiterate, I wanna know if there's a way to rewire the headlight to make the AEs work as the DRLs. Obviously, this is pertaining only to pre-LCI cars, since LCIs have an iDrive switch for the DRLs.
do u have existing DRL? Only works if ur DRL is not disabled. If so, u can take out the stupid H7 halogen bulb, put in a resistor into the plugs instead of the bulb to trick our car. Then also wire up some relays so it will power the AEs using the battery. I wouldnt recommend it. Pretty sure there's a simpler way but that's the only thing I can think of for now.
